[問題] view 切換問題

看板MacDev作者 (新鮮人)時間9年前 (2014/10/17 14:39), 9年前編輯推噓3(308)
留言11則, 7人參與, 最新討論串1/3 (看更多)
我有個一個頁面A到頁面B 用navigationController pushViewController控制 返回用 popViewController控制 但是 頁面A到頁面C的話(中間有個頁面B) 有什麼好方法呢? 還是上面A到B的方法都可以用 上面那個pushViewController and pop做控制呢? -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 120.119.126.8 ※ 文章網址: http://www.ptt.cc/bbs/MacDev/M.1413527991.A.C33.html

10/17 16:32, , 1F
A to C 是一定要經過B嗎 直接A pushVC to C呢?
10/17 16:32, 1F
不好意思我表達的不清楚 就是我想要任意切換到任何view A to C C to B .... 這樣的話 View是不是會一直堆疊 那如果從A 到 C C到B B回到A的話有什麼方法做控制呢? ※ 編輯: haves560 (120.119.126.8), 10/17/2014 17:12:17

10/17 17:41, , 2F
試試用tabbarcontroller,然後自定義touch event做view切換
10/17 17:41, 2F

10/17 18:00, , 3F
navigationBar的功能本來就會有順序,包括左上點返回會直接
10/17 18:00, 3F

10/17 18:01, , 4F
回到上層, 你說的任意切換在這三個View有先後順序嗎?
10/17 18:01, 4F

10/17 18:18, , 5F
聽起來你用 navigation 根本就錯了, 應該用 tab 或
10/17 18:18, 5F

10/17 18:18, , 6F
modal 來實作才對
10/17 18:18, 6F

10/17 19:01, , 7F
可以用tag方式辨別
10/17 19:01, 7F

10/19 19:09, , 8F
連續2個performsegue? 你有用storyboard吧
10/19 19:09, 8F

10/20 03:51, , 9F
如果單純是A->C C->B B->A A presentionViewControll
10/20 03:51, 9F

10/20 03:53, , 10F
到C 再從C Navigation 到B 再dissmiss出來回到A
10/20 03:53, 10F

10/20 03:53, , 11F
不知道可不可行
10/20 03:53, 11F
文章代碼(AID): #1KGBctmp (MacDev)
文章代碼(AID): #1KGBctmp (MacDev)